  • HT4859 how to get pictures from icloud when Iphone is stolen

    how to pictures and music from Icloud when phone is stolen

    Photo stream photos can only be access from another iOS device or computer signed into your iCloud account with photo stream enabled.  Camera roll photos (and videos) are contained in the iPhone backup, assuming you have one.  If you backed up to your computer using iTunes, you can extract the photos from the backup using 3rd party software such as iPhone Backup Extractor.  If you backed up to iCloud, your these photos can only be accessed by restoring the backup to another iOS device.
    Music isn't included in the backup; it should be in your iTunes library.  Music purchased from iTunes can be redownloaded again for free (http://support.apple.com/kb/HT2519), but music from other sources, if not in your iTunes library, cannot be recovered.

    LiveType does not support any kind of audio, Bob.
    Go through your movie in the FC Timeline and set markers at the relevant cue points by pressing M.
    Pressing M a second time whilst sitting on the marker, will open a dialog where you can type a suitable description in the name field. Keep the description short -it might help to take notes too.
    Export a copy of the movie (including markers) and bring it into LiveType with File > Place background Movie. The markers will show up at the top of the LT timeline, with their descriptions.
    Delete the background from LiveType when you have everything lined up. Save your LT project file and import it into FCE. You can use the project file exactly like a video clip.
    If you need to go back to LiveType for changes, right click the LT file in FCE's Timeline. Choose "Open in Editor". This will open the project in LT. Make changes, save the file and it will update in FCE.

  • Authorize new computer to download from icloud?

    How do I authorize a computer to download from iCloud?

    If the computer's running Mac OS X, move the cursor to the very top of the computer's screen, click on Store, and choose Authorize this Computer.
    If the computer's running Windows, press the Alt and S keys and choose Authorize this Computer, or click here, follow the instructions, click on Store in the menu bar, and choose Authorize this Computer.

  • Problem with downloading photo from iCloud to iPhone's Photo Stream

    Hi Apple Support,
    I have two apple device, one iPad and one iPhone. For iPad, I turned on 'My Photo Stream' and 'Shared Photo Streams' function before, but iPhone not, and I installed iCloud client at my Win7 PC, so any photos which created by iPad will upload to iCloud and iCould will post them to my Win7 PC, it's perfect!
    But.. Here is the problem, I turned on 'My Photo Stream' and 'Shared Photo Streams' function at my iPhone now as well, however the previously photos which created by iPad cannot download to my iPhone's 'Photo Stream', thats mean I cannot download any old photo from iCloud to iPhone's Phone Stream, can I know is this a problem or not? Thanks!
    AFAIK, Microsoft's Skydrive could download any files from cloud to end user's device, cant Apple make it as well?

    Photo stream photos only remain in iCloud for 30 days, even though a rolling collection of up to 1000 photos will remain on your devices until deleted.  When you enabled photo stream on your phone you would have only received photos added to photo stream in the last 30 days, as older photos are no longer in iCloud.
    If you want to get your older photos from your iPad to your iPhone, you can either import them to your computer and sync them to your phone, or use an app like PhotoSync or Bump to transfer them.
